Home
last modified time | relevance | path

Searched refs:page_off (Results 1 – 24 of 24) sorted by relevance

/openbmc/linux/drivers/staging/rts5208/
H A Dxd.c577 xd_card->page_off = 0x0F; in reset_xd()
585 xd_card->page_off = 0x0F; in reset_xd()
658 xd_card->page_off = 0; in reset_xd()
940 0, xd_card->page_off + 1); in xd_get_l2p_tbl()
964 xd_card->page_off = 0; in reset_xd_card()
1016 xd_card->page_off + 1); in xd_mark_bad_block()
1595 xd_card->page_off + 1); in xd_read_multiple_pages()
1628 if (page_off > xd_card->page_off) in xd_finish_write()
1636 page_off, xd_card->page_off + 1); in xd_finish_write()
1645 page_off, xd_card->page_off + 1); in xd_finish_write()
[all …]
H A Dxd.h105 (xd_card)->page_off = 0x1F; \
H A Dms.c2020 ms_card->page_off = 0x1F;
2024 ms_card->page_off = 0x0F;
2470 ms_card->page_off + 1);
3299 page_addr == ms_card->page_off) {
3316 u16 log_blk, u8 page_off) argument
3322 page_off, ms_card->page_off + 1);
3419 start_page = (u8)(start_sector & ms_card->page_off);
3521 if ((start_page + total_sec_cnt) > (ms_card->page_off + 1))
3522 end_page = ms_card->page_off + 1;
3555 if (end_page == (ms_card->page_off + 1)) {
[all …]
H A Drtsx_chip.h533 u8 page_off; member
584 u8 page_off; member
/openbmc/linux/net/sunrpc/xprtrdma/
H A Dsvc_rdma_rw.c438 unsigned int sge_no, sge_bytes, page_off, page_no; in svc_rdma_pagelist_to_sg() local
443 page_off = info->wi_next_off + xdr->page_base; in svc_rdma_pagelist_to_sg()
444 page_no = page_off >> PAGE_SHIFT; in svc_rdma_pagelist_to_sg()
445 page_off = offset_in_page(page_off); in svc_rdma_pagelist_to_sg()
452 PAGE_SIZE - page_off); in svc_rdma_pagelist_to_sg()
453 sg_set_page(sg, *page, sge_bytes, page_off); in svc_rdma_pagelist_to_sg()
457 page_off = 0; in svc_rdma_pagelist_to_sg()
/openbmc/linux/drivers/mtd/nand/raw/
H A Drenesas-nand-controller.c494 unsigned int page_off = round_down(req_offset, chip->ecc.size); in rnandc_read_subpage_hw_ecc() local
495 unsigned int real_len = round_up(req_offset + req_len - page_off, in rnandc_read_subpage_hw_ecc()
497 unsigned int start_chunk = page_off / chip->ecc.size; in rnandc_read_subpage_hw_ecc()
505 .addr0_col = page_off, in rnandc_read_subpage_hw_ecc()
525 ioread32_rep(rnandc->regs + FIFO_DATA_REG, bufpoi + page_off, in rnandc_read_subpage_hw_ecc()
637 unsigned int page_off = round_down(req_offset, chip->ecc.size); in rnandc_write_subpage_hw_ecc() local
638 unsigned int real_len = round_up(req_offset + req_len - page_off, in rnandc_write_subpage_hw_ecc()
640 unsigned int start_chunk = page_off / chip->ecc.size; in rnandc_write_subpage_hw_ecc()
647 .addr0_col = page_off, in rnandc_write_subpage_hw_ecc()
662 iowrite32_rep(rnandc->regs + FIFO_DATA_REG, bufpoi + page_off, in rnandc_write_subpage_hw_ecc()
/openbmc/qemu/hw/arm/
H A Dmusicpal.c123 uint32_t page_off; member
222 s->page_off = 0; in musicpal_lcd_write()
231 s->page_off = 0; in musicpal_lcd_write()
234 s->video_ram[s->page*128 + s->page_off] = value; in musicpal_lcd_write()
235 s->page_off = (s->page_off + 1) & 127; in musicpal_lcd_write()
283 VMSTATE_UINT32(page_off, musicpal_lcd_state),
/openbmc/linux/drivers/net/ethernet/sfc/
H A Dmcdi_port_common.c994 unsigned int page_off; in efx_mcdi_phy_get_module_eeprom() local
1015 page_off = ee->offset % SFP_PAGE_SIZE; in efx_mcdi_phy_get_module_eeprom()
1020 data, page_off, in efx_mcdi_phy_get_module_eeprom()
1026 page_off = 0; in efx_mcdi_phy_get_module_eeprom()
1031 int intended_size = SFP_PAGE_SIZE - page_off; in efx_mcdi_phy_get_module_eeprom()
1039 page_off = 0; in efx_mcdi_phy_get_module_eeprom()
/openbmc/linux/drivers/net/ethernet/sfc/siena/
H A Dmcdi_port_common.c1000 unsigned int page_off; in efx_siena_mcdi_phy_get_module_eeprom() local
1021 page_off = ee->offset % SFP_PAGE_SIZE; in efx_siena_mcdi_phy_get_module_eeprom()
1026 data, page_off, in efx_siena_mcdi_phy_get_module_eeprom()
1032 page_off = 0; in efx_siena_mcdi_phy_get_module_eeprom()
1037 int intended_size = SFP_PAGE_SIZE - page_off; in efx_siena_mcdi_phy_get_module_eeprom()
1045 page_off = 0; in efx_siena_mcdi_phy_get_module_eeprom()
/openbmc/linux/fs/ceph/
H A Daddr.c399 size_t page_off; in ceph_netfs_issue_read() local
401 err = iov_iter_get_pages_alloc2(&iter, &pages, len, &page_off); in ceph_netfs_issue_read()
409 WARN_ON_ONCE(page_off); in ceph_netfs_issue_read()
663 loff_t page_off = page_offset(page); in writepage_nounlock() local
697 if (page_off >= ceph_wbc.i_size) { in writepage_nounlock()
704 if (ceph_wbc.i_size < page_off + len) in writepage_nounlock()
705 len = ceph_wbc.i_size - page_off; in writepage_nounlock()
709 inode, page, page->index, page_off, wlen, snapc, snapc->seq); in writepage_nounlock()
716 page_off, &wlen, 0, 1, CEPH_OSD_OP_WRITE, in writepage_nounlock()
731 ceph_fscache_write_to_cache(inode, page_off, len, caching); in writepage_nounlock()
[all …]
H A Dfile.c997 size_t page_off; in __ceph_sync_read() local
1029 page_off = offset_in_page(off); in __ceph_sync_read()
1102 int zoff = page_off + ret; in __ceph_sync_read()
1120 plen = min_t(size_t, left, PAGE_SIZE - page_off); in __ceph_sync_read()
1123 page_off, plen, to); in __ceph_sync_read()
1126 page_off = 0; in __ceph_sync_read()
/openbmc/linux/drivers/nvdimm/
H A Dpmem.c166 struct page *page, unsigned int page_off, in pmem_do_read() argument
176 rc = read_pmem(page, page_off, pmem_addr, len); in pmem_do_read()
182 struct page *page, unsigned int page_off, in pmem_do_write() argument
196 write_pmem(pmem_addr, page, page_off, len); in pmem_do_write()
/openbmc/linux/fs/ntfs3/
H A Dfslog.c1128 u32 page_off = vbo & log->page_mask; in read_log_page() local
1129 u32 bytes = log->page_size - page_off; in read_log_page()
1408 u32 page_off = base_vbo & log->page_mask; in final_log_off() local
1409 u32 tail = log->page_size - page_off; in final_log_off()
1411 page_off -= 1; in final_log_off()
1423 page_off = log->data_off - 1; in final_log_off()
1442 return final_log_off + data_len + page_off; in final_log_off()
1586 u32 page_off = 0, page_off1 = 0, saved_off = 0; in last_log_lsn() local
1791 Add2Ptr(page_bufs, curpage_off - page_off); in last_log_lsn()
1818 page_off1 = page_off; in last_log_lsn()
[all …]
H A Dfile.c186 loff_t page_off; in ntfs_zero_range() local
193 page_off = (loff_t)idx << PAGE_SHIFT; in ntfs_zero_range()
194 to = (page_off + PAGE_SIZE) > vbo_to ? (vbo_to - page_off) : in ntfs_zero_range()
196 iblock = page_off >> inode->i_blkbits; in ntfs_zero_range()
/openbmc/linux/include/xen/interface/
H A Dgrant_table.h214 uint16_t page_off; member
/openbmc/qemu/include/hw/xen/interface/
H A Dgrant_table.h243 uint16_t page_off; member
/openbmc/linux/drivers/target/iscsi/cxgbit/
H A Dcxgbit_target.c347 unsigned int page_off; in cxgbit_map_skb() local
356 page_off = (data_offset % PAGE_SIZE); in cxgbit_map_skb()
359 u32 cur_len = min_t(u32, data_length, sg->length - page_off); in cxgbit_map_skb()
364 skb_fill_page_desc(skb, i, page, sg->offset + page_off, in cxgbit_map_skb()
371 page_off = 0; in cxgbit_map_skb()
/openbmc/linux/drivers/accel/habanalabs/common/mmu/
H A Dmmu.c500 u32 page_off; in hl_mmu_pa_page_with_offset() local
514 div_u64_rem(abs_virt_addr, dram_page_size, &page_off); in hl_mmu_pa_page_with_offset()
516 *phys_addr = page_start + page_off + dram_base; in hl_mmu_pa_page_with_offset()
/openbmc/linux/drivers/target/iscsi/
H A Discsi_target.c895 unsigned int page_off; in iscsit_map_iovec() local
911 page_off = (data_offset % PAGE_SIZE); in iscsit_map_iovec()
914 cmd->first_data_sg_off = page_off; in iscsit_map_iovec()
922 cur_len = min_t(u32, data_length, sg->length - page_off); in iscsit_map_iovec()
924 iov[i].iov_base = kmap(sg_page(sg)) + sg->offset + page_off; in iscsit_map_iovec()
928 page_off = 0; in iscsit_map_iovec()
1423 unsigned int page_off; in iscsit_do_crypto_hash_sg() local
1428 page_off = cmd->first_data_sg_off; in iscsit_do_crypto_hash_sg()
1430 if (data_length && page_off) { in iscsit_do_crypto_hash_sg()
1432 u32 len = min_t(u32, data_length, sg->length - page_off); in iscsit_do_crypto_hash_sg()
[all …]
/openbmc/linux/drivers/net/
H A Dvirtio_net.c1094 int page_off, in xdp_linearize_page() argument
1100 if (page_off + *len + tailroom > PAGE_SIZE) in xdp_linearize_page()
1107 memcpy(page_address(page) + page_off, page_address(p) + offset, *len); in xdp_linearize_page()
1108 page_off += *len; in xdp_linearize_page()
1125 if ((page_off + buflen + tailroom) > PAGE_SIZE) { in xdp_linearize_page()
1130 memcpy(page_address(page) + page_off, in xdp_linearize_page()
1132 page_off += buflen; in xdp_linearize_page()
1137 *len = page_off - VIRTIO_XDP_HEADROOM; in xdp_linearize_page()
/openbmc/linux/kernel/power/
H A Dswap.c272 static int hib_submit_io(blk_opf_t opf, pgoff_t page_off, void *addr, in hib_submit_io() argument
280 bio->bi_iter.bi_sector = page_off * (PAGE_SIZE >> 9); in hib_submit_io()
/openbmc/linux/drivers/infiniband/ulp/isert/
H A Dib_isert.c1125 int rc, sg_nents, sg_off, page_off; in isert_handle_iscsi_dataout() local
1149 page_off = cmd->write_data_done % PAGE_SIZE; in isert_handle_iscsi_dataout()
1153 if (page_off) { in isert_handle_iscsi_dataout()
/openbmc/linux/fs/btrfs/
H A Dscrub.c657 unsigned int page_off = scrub_stripe_get_page_offset(stripe, i); in scrub_verify_one_metadata() local
659 crypto_shash_update(shash, page_address(page) + page_off, in scrub_verify_one_metadata()
/openbmc/linux/drivers/net/ethernet/broadcom/
H A Dtg3.c3387 u32 phy_addr, page_off, size; in tg3_nvram_write_block_unbuffered() local
3400 page_off = offset & pagemask; in tg3_nvram_write_block_unbuffered()
3407 memcpy(tmp + page_off, buf, size); in tg3_nvram_write_block_unbuffered()
3409 offset = offset + (pagesize - page_off); in tg3_nvram_write_block_unbuffered()
3477 u32 page_off, phy_addr, nvram_cmd; in tg3_nvram_write_block_buffered() local
3483 page_off = offset % tp->nvram_pagesize; in tg3_nvram_write_block_buffered()
3489 if (page_off == 0 || i == 0) in tg3_nvram_write_block_buffered()
3491 if (page_off == (tp->nvram_pagesize - 4)) in tg3_nvram_write_block_buffered()